Why These Are the Top Bathroom Remodeling Contractors in Cape Neddick

The bathroom remodeling market in the Cape Neddick and surrounding Southern Maine area is robust and competitive, characterized by high-quality craftsmanship that aligns with the region's upscale coastal homes. The competition level is moderate to high, with several established, long-standing contractors serving the community. Due to the older housing stock mixed with new luxury construction, there is strong demand for both historic preservation-minded renovations and modern, high-end spa-like bathroom creations. Typical pricing for a full bathroom remodel in this market is premium, often ranging from $25,000 to $60,000+ depending on the scope, quality of materials, and complexity of the layout changes. Homeowners in this area generally expect a high level of professionalism, clear communication, and design-forward results.

Frequently Asked Questions About Bathroom Remodeling in Cape Neddick

Get answers to common questions about bathroom remodeling services in Cape Neddick, Maine.

1What is a realistic budget range for a full bathroom remodel in Cape Neddick, and how do local factors influence cost?

A full, mid-range bathroom remodel in Cape Neddick typically ranges from $25,000 to $45,000, with high-end projects exceeding $60,000. Local factors that increase costs include the high demand for skilled tradespeople in Southern Maine, the potential for older home plumbing updates common in the area, and the need for materials that withstand our coastal humidity and freeze-thaw cycles. Always budget an additional 10-15% for unforeseen issues, especially in historic homes.

2How does the seasonal climate in Maine impact the remodeling timeline and process?

Cape Neddick's distinct seasons significantly affect scheduling. Summer and early fall are peak seasons, leading to longer wait times for reputable contractors. Winter remodeling is possible for interior work, but delays can occur due to weather, and proper protocols for venting equipment and protecting your home from the cold are essential. Planning and booking contractors during the off-season (late fall/early winter) for a spring start is often the most strategic approach.

3Are there specific local permits or regulations in Cape Neddick I need to be aware of for my bathroom remodel?

Yes, Cape Neddick homeowners must comply with York town codes and Maine state plumbing codes. If your home is in a Shoreland Zone near the coast or a tributary, there are additional restrictions on impervious surfaces and runoff. For any structural change, plumbing relocation, or electrical work, a permit from the Town of York Code Enforcement Office is almost always required. A qualified local contractor will manage this process for you.

4What should I look for when choosing a bathroom remodeling contractor in the Cape Neddick area?

Prioritize contractors licensed and insured in Maine with verifiable local references. Look for specific experience with the challenges of older New England homes, such as dealing with irregular framing, knob-and-tube wiring, or stone foundations. A true local will understand the importance of moisture management in our coastal climate and should be able to clearly explain how they will protect your home and schedule around seasonal weather disruptions.

5What are common, unexpected issues found during bathroom remodels in older Cape Neddick homes?

It's very common to discover outdated plumbing (like galvanized steel pipes), inadequate or non-existent subfloor ventilation leading to rot, and insufficient insulation in exterior walls, especially in homes built before modern energy codes. Additionally, many older bathrooms were added to homes not originally designed for them, so floor joists may need reinforcement to support a modern soaking tub or tile. A thorough inspection during the quoting phase helps anticipate these issues.
